技术文摘
前端开发的各类规范:命名、HTML、CSS 与 JS
前端开发的各类规范:命名、HTML、CSS 与 JS
在前端开发领域,遵循一系列规范是确保代码质量、可维护性和团队协作效率的关键。本文将重点探讨命名、HTML、CSS 和 JS 方面的规范。
命名规范是前端开发的基础。在为变量、函数、类等元素命名时,应采用具有描述性且清晰易懂的名称。例如,使用 userName 而不是 u 来表示用户名,使用 getProductDetails 而不是 gdp 来表示获取产品详情的函数。这样的命名方式可以提高代码的可读性,让其他开发者能够迅速理解代码的功能。
HTML 规范要求结构清晰、语义明确。使用正确的 HTML 标签来表达内容的含义,如 <h1> 到 <h6> 表示标题,<p> 表示段落,<ul> 和 <li> 表示无序列表等。避免使用过多无意义的嵌套和复杂的结构,保持 HTML 代码简洁干净。要注意添加必要的属性,如 alt 属性用于图片,以提高网页的可访问性。
CSS 规范注重代码的组织和复用。将样式按照模块或功能进行分组,使用有意义的类名和 ID 名。例如,对于导航栏的样式,可以使用 .nav-bar 类名。避免过度使用 !important 声明,以免破坏样式的优先级和可维护性。采用 CSS 预处理器如 Sass 或 Less 可以进一步提高代码的可读性和可维护性。
在 JavaScript 方面,遵循良好的编程风格至关重要。函数和变量的命名应遵循与前端其他部分一致的规范。使用模块化的开发方式,将功能拆分成独立的模块,通过合理的导出和导入进行组织。注重代码的注释,解释复杂的逻辑和函数的用途。
遵循前端开发的各类规范可以极大地提高开发效率,减少错误,并且便于后续的维护和更新。无论是个人开发者还是团队协作,都应该重视并严格遵守这些规范,以打造高质量的前端项目。通过不断的实践和学习,将规范融入到日常开发中,能够让我们的前端代码更加优雅、高效和易于理解。
- MySQL 中商城物流信息表结构该如何设计
- 怎样设计安全的MySQL表结构以实现单点登录功能
- MySQL 中商城配送方式表结构该如何设计
- MySQL 如何创建适用于在线考试系统的表结构
- MySQL创建在线考试系统用户答题记录表结构的方法
- 怎样设计MySQL数据库来支撑会计系统的账户与交易处理
- 解析在线考试系统MySQL表结构设计里的实体关系图
- 在线考试系统案例:MySQL表结构设计的常见陷阱及解决方案
- 怎样设计优化的MySQL表结构以达成数据同步功能
- 怎样设计可维护的MySQL表结构以实现在线支付功能
- 怎样设计灵活的MySQL表结构以达成问卷调查功能
- MySQL 表结构设计助力学校管理系统性能优化指南
- 怎样设计灵活的MySQL表结构以实现博客评论功能
- 在线考试系统MySQL表结构设计全攻略
- 怎样设计可靠的MySQL表结构以实现文件上传功能